This review is specific to comparing the Olympus 5 to the Olympus 4, which I owned 3 pairs of. The 4 was not true to size for me, kinda in between sizes, and the heel lockdown was lacking. Very loose heel counter area, even sized down half a size and using a runners knot, to the degree I had to stop wearing the shoe altogether as much as I liked it. The 5 has fixed both issues. True to size and the heel counter is beefed up and has zero heel slippage for me. I don't even have to use a runners knot. Tie and go. I have no idea how people can say this model has heel slippage. IMO, it has one of the best heel counters in the game now and is much better than the Speedgoat 5 which I own 2 pairs of. If you liked the 4 except for the fit, I'd give the 5 a try. I was reluctant after being burned by Altras so many times but I'm glad I did.

The Olympus 5's are amazing! I had to try on a brand new pair of 4s for comparison the other day to see how different and improved the 5's are. The cushion is the 5 is much like a memory foam mattress but with a great amount of energy return and better arch support without feeling like a stability shoe. The 4s kind of left me handing for the additional kick and energy return and the cushion wasn't there. Plus the heel lock in the 4s is really challenging. Despite the attempts with various lacing techniques my heels always had a slip to them. The 5s have a drastically different lock and do a much better job holding the heel in place. However, I've found the heel to be too tall and caused chaffing right away. I've tried taller socks and it helps but there continues to be friction. I don't believe the really cool adventurous heel tab is causing the chaffing but the extra height at the very top of heel that connect to pull tab. The 4s didn't cause any chaffing problems around the top of the heel of the shoe. Lastly, the laces are pretty short and it would be challenging to use the 2nd eyehole if needed and have extra lacing room to get a proper tie down. Overall, the shoes are much better than the 4s but the chaffing and shorter laces are the reason for the 4 star review.
